Mr. Finch is a native Houstonian. His experience in theatre spans over 20 years! He graduated from Deer Park High School in 2007 and received a Bachelor of Fine Arts degree in Musical Theatre from Sam Houston State University in 2011. He has had the privilege to work with institutions such as TUTS, Stages Repertory Theatre, Texas Repertory Theatre (now defunct), and Stageworks Theatre. Some of Mr. Finch's favorite roles include: Tito Merelli in Lend Me A Tenor, Lord Archibald Craven in The Secret Garden, Thomas Jefferson in 1776, and Seymour Krelborn in Little Shop of Horrors. In 2015, Mr. Finch won the 2015 BroadwayWorld Houston's Best Supporting Actor in a Play, and was also nominated for Best Actor in a Musical that same year, and was runner-up for the 2022 Best Supporting Actor in a Play for his role as Paravicini in Agatha Christie's, The Mouse Trap.
Mr. Finch still performs occasionally, but spends his time away from school with his son, Seth, gaming, or being a Dungeon Master for his D&D group.
Mr. Finch has been teaching Theatre Arts since 2016 and has been a proud Spillane Spartan since 2018. He has lead Spillane on to place 1st in the 2019 and 2022 MS UIL One-Act Play contests with the productions of Shakespeare's, A Midsummer Night's Dream, and Stephen Gregg's, Small Actors, respectively. Mr. Finch has former students who have gone on to perform on Broadway, Television and Film, Opera, Modeling, and several performance mediums.
